Marlena Jenkins (Fuller)

Marlena L. (Fuller) Jenkins, Ed.D., currently serves as the USoar Director at the University of North Florida and as a CAST Circle Up Intern at CAST. With extensive experience as an education and disability rights consultant since January 2015, Marlena previously held positions including ESE/ASD Program Specialist at St. Johns County School District and Clinical Team Lead at UF Health Jacksonville. Notable previous roles include Program Director of Education and Transition Services at Pediatric Behavioral Services, Senior Director of Operations and School Administrator at Keystone Behavioral Pediatrics/The Keystone Academy, and Intervention Specialist at Duval County Public Schools. Marlena's educational background includes a Doctor of Education in Educational Leadership from the University of North Florida and a Master's Degree in Human Services with a focus on Developmental Disabilities Leadership and Advocacy from Nova Southeastern University, among other credentials.

CAST (Center for Applied Special Technology)

CAST is a nonprofit education research and development organization that works to expand learning opportunities for all individuals through Universal Design for Learning. The CAST team includes about 40 talented employees, including world-class educators, learning scientists, instructional designers, literacy experts, policy analysts, UX andgraphic designers, software engineers, and a first-rate administrative and executive staff.
